
FIFA Announces Rico Lewis Suspension for Three Matches After Red Card Against Wydad
The Disciplinary Committee of the International Football Federation announced the suspension of Rico Lewis, a Manchester City player, for three matches following his red card in his team's match against Wydad Casablanca, as part of the group stage of the 2025 FIFA Club World Cup.
Manchester City had won against Wydad with a score of 2-0 in the match held on June 18 at Lincoln Financial Field, where Lewis was sent off in the 88th minute.
An official statement from FIFA indicated that the penalty was imposed due to the player's violation of Article 14 of the Disciplinary Code, while confirming the right of the party to appeal the decision.
Thus, Rico Lewis will miss Manchester City's upcoming matches against Al Ain from the UAE and Juventus from Italy, in addition to the Round of 16 match if the English team qualifies.
